After all, God is just. He will pay back trouble to those who are causing you trouble,
Seeing it is a righteous thing with God to recompense tribulation to them that trouble you;

In this verse, we see a powerful reminder that God is fair and just. When people cause you pain or trouble, it may feel overwhelming, but you can find comfort in knowing that God sees everything. He understands your struggles and will take action against those who harm you. This isn't about revenge; it's about divine justice. God promises to address the wrongs done to you, ensuring that those who create chaos will face consequences. This assurance can bring peace to your heart, knowing that you are not alone in your suffering. Trust that God will balance the scales and bring about what is right in His time. You can rest in the knowledge that He cares deeply for you and will act on your behalf, providing hope in difficult times. Remember, God’s justice is not just about punishment; it’s also about restoring what has been lost and bringing healing to your life. What does 2 Thessalonians 1:6 mean?
2 Thessalonians 1:6 emphasizes that God is just and will respond to those who cause trouble to others. It reassures believers that God sees their suffering and will ensure that justice is served.
What is the meaning of divine justice in 2 Thessalonians 1:6?
Divine justice in this verse refers to God's fair response to wrongdoing. It means that God will take action against those who inflict pain on others, ensuring that they face consequences for their actions.

2 Thessalonians 1: Thanksgiving and Judgment at Christ's Coming
Paul, Silvanus, and Timotheus greet the church of the Thessalonians in God our Father and the Lord Jesus Christ. They speak of their growing faith and love and boast of their patience during persecutions. They say God repays trouble to those who trouble them and gives rest when the Lord Jesus is revealed from heaven with his mighty angels, taking vengeance on those who do not know God and do not obey the gospel. These face everlasting destruction from the presence of the Lord when he comes to be glorified in his saints. Paul prays that God counts them worthy of this calling and fulfills every work of faith with power so that the name of the Lord Jesus Christ is glorified in them.
